Wutthakat is BTS Silom Line station S11 on Bangkok's west side, at the Thon Buri and Chom Thong district boundary. OSM and official BTS materials confirm it as an operational station on the western Silom extension toward Bang Wa. The station sits above Ratchaphruek Road and Khlong Dan, in a mostly residential catchment with local shops, offices and canal-side streets rather than a major tourist or luxury-riverside profile.
The recognized anchors around the station are practical: Wutthakat Road, Ratchaphruek Road, Khlong Dan canal, Chom Thong/Bang Kho residential areas, Wutthakat Railway Halt / Maeklong railway context, nearby temples such as Wat Nang Nong and Wat Ratchaorasaram, plus everyday food and service retail. Commons media confirms the station environment with reusable licensed BTS station imagery, while BTS documents place Wutthakat on the Silom Line between Talat Phlu and Bang Wa.
For real estate, Wutthakat is a value and commuter station. It is interesting for tenants who want BTS access to Silom, Sathorn and Siam while staying in a quieter, lower-price Thonburi/Chom Thong area. Condos may suit Thai professionals, small households, service workers and budget-focused expats. Check exact walking distance to the station, pavement quality, road and viaduct noise, canal drainage and flood resilience, older surrounding stock, parking, night activity, and whether the project captures real BTS convenience or only broad district branding.
